The Dawn of Civilization

Well. stories are stories. and no questions asked. 10, 000 B C is a treat for the eyes; Unless you want to be historically correct and make sure the chronology makes sense.


D’Leh as a character shows immense spirit; the passion towards the woman he loves, sense of loyalty to the tribe he belongs, respect towards the elders in his tribe, the unquenchable thirst to life. Well. traits that are seen in the human race even in 2008 AD.


The Man- Animal relationship is best portrayed when D’Leh tells the Sabre toothed tiger that he once saved "You must remember me! "


The slaves and the slave uprising; shows the free nature of man. in body and in spirit! Men want to decide their destiny and not give it to anyone else. And men do chose their destiny as D’Leh did!


Fantasy is the overall genre; the vivacious creatures, the’birds’ the landscape, everything has a mystic touch to it. The special effects on the big cat are worth mentioning and the mamoths are simply good. The storyline maybe a bit drab; but its worth watching.
